I have a bachelor's degree in Early Childhood Education, a master's degree in Curriculum and Educational Leadership and a master's degree in Clinical Mental Health Counseling, all from Texas Woman's University. I am a Licensed Professional Counselor - Associate under the supervision of Rebekah dePeo-Christner, LPC-S, LCDC, NCC. I have thirteen years of experience working with children in an elementary school setting. My clinical interests are working with adolescents and adults, especially those experiencing trauma. My time in the classroom has also developed a deep desire to provide therapy for teachers and administrators as they navigate the challenges of the education system.
